BLACKPINK Jennie's YouTube channel received 1.75 million subscribers within 24 hours. It is on its way to 2.5 million followers on its second day.

According to a report by All Kpop, Jennie's channel jennyrubyjane official made history by earning the second most number of subscribers in a day. The record for the most number of subscribers in 24 hours belongs to Marília Mendonça, who received 1.8 million subscribers on her first day.

However, as of January 18, Jennie's channel is already being followed by 2.4 million subscribers. Jennie started her channel last January 16 in time for her 25th birthday.

According to the BLACKPINK member, she wanted to share her daily life with her fans so she thought of creating a YouTube channel. In her first post entitled Hello World, Jennie showed how a typical day in her life is.

She showcased a vintage Chanel necklace and also performed a cover of Mandy Moore's "When Will My Life Begin?", Hypebeast reported. The post was viewed 9.2 million times since it was uploaded.

Jennie and BLACKPINK are quite popular on YouTube. Jennie's debut song "SOLO" recently reached 600 million views on the streaming platform. BLACKPINK also has three MVs that have breached the 1 billion views mark. The official Youtube channel of BLACKPINK recently received the rare honor of earning a Ruby Play button for reaching 50 million subscribers. It is the first Korean channel to achieve the milestone.

To celebrate her birthday month, it came as no surprise that Jennie once again reigned in the January brand reputation rankings for girl group members.

Based on the report released by the Korean Business Research Institute, Jennie secured the top spot in this month's list with a brand reputation index of 2,855,331. Jennie ranked high for the phrases "YouTube", "SOLO", and "Instagram" as well as the terms"open", "sexy", and "alluring". Jennie also logged a 72.55 percent positive score in the positivity-negativity analysis.

All of the BLACKPINK members landed in the Top 10 of the brand reputation rankings for January. Jisoo claimed the No. 3 spots while Rose and Lisa secured the seventh and eighth positions easily. The rest of the Top 10 spots were occupied by Oh My Girl's Arin, (G)I-DLE's Soyeon, (G)I-DLE's Yuqi, MAMAMOO's Hwasa, TWICE's Sana and Nayeon, Soompi reported.
